Second Hand Guitars

For most people that can play a musical instrument, the guitar was the first instrument that they learned how to play. If you or someone that you know wants to start playing an instrument then we’d recommend that you start out with a guitar for a number of reasons, including the fact that they aren’t too expensive. Although they aren’t too expensive even if you buy one brand new, you can always save yourself some money by purchasing a second hand guitar. There are all sorts of second hand guitars listed on our site, ranging from acoustic to electric guitars so no matter what you’re looking for you shouldn’t have a hard time finding it on our site. If you’re buying guitar for a beginner then we’d recommend getting an acoustic guitar since these are easier to start out on compared to electric ones. You can always purchase an electric guitar when you know how to play the guitar anyway!

As well as having different types of guitars, there are also some guitars that come with accessories such as amps and guitar cases. This will obviously cost a little bit extra, but it’ll still be way cheaper than what it’d cost if you were to buy it brand new.
